Varieties of Origins
The kind of coffee 1kg beans used to make a cup of coffee can significantly impact its flavor. Select single-origin coffee beans from specific regions or farms for a more refined taste. They can be more premium and more expensive than blends. In addition, they are usually more sustainable and sustainably harvested. Look for labels that say Fair-trade and organic to ensure that the beans you're buying are sourced ethically.
Coffee beans can be roasted to produce different flavours, including fruity, floral chocolatey, nutty, and chocolaty. You can also mix them together to create a distinctive flavor profile. The best way to find your ideal beans is to test different varieties until you find the one that is perfect for your tastes.
You can purchase beans in bulk from specialist roasters at a lower cost than for them if you bought them separately. But, remember that it's essential to buy fresh beans. Make sure to check the expiration and roast dates on the label for the highest quality beans.
Arabica is one of the most sought-after coffees. This species of bean grows at high altitudes and is often found in African and South American coffees. Its delicate aroma and sweet acidity make it a sought-after choice for brewing sophisticated drinks. Its sibling, Robusta, grows at lower elevations and has twice the amount of caffeine as Arabica.
Other options include caturra which is a kind of Arabica that gives a delicate citrusy taste. You can also try the Pacamara, often described as an "blueberry explosion" and is highly regarded for its balanced flavours. Excelsa is a rare Liberica cultivar that is grown in Southeast Asia. These beans are coveted for their unique flavor profile, which includes floral notes and citrus.
